无线光通信实验系统的研制

摘    要:该文研制了一套可以用作教学实验的无线光通信实验系统,此无线光通信系统分为前端的电信号变为光信号的调制驱动加载部分和后端的光信号变为电信号的接收部分.根据视频和音频信号传输的要求设计并制作了调制驱动电路和光接收电路,在验证半导体激光器伏安特性和功率特性的基础上,高质量地实现了视频信号和音频信号的无线传输.

Manufacture of Wireless Optical Communication Experiment System

Abstract:This paper researched and introduced a wireless optical communication system,which could be used for demonstration experiment.It consisted of modulation drive which made voltage signal to light signal and receiver which made light signal to voltage signal.In term of the need of video/audio signal transmission,we performed the modulation drive and receiver.And we measured the voltage-current character curve and power character curve of semiconductor laser using the modulation drive and receiver.Finally,we realize the wireless transmission of audio/ video signal.
